Many companies make personal electric vehicles (bicycles or scooters), but none do a good job of carrying cargo, until the Johanson3 Cargo Trike.

The (johanson3.com) Johanson3 Cargo Trike, an offshoot of Belgium's Neerman Transport, is both decidedly odd looking and a practically useful design. It carries up to two passengers, and has a platform for holding small amounts of cargo.

It comes in several models with a range of cargo and passenger capacities, going for prices from US$2,260 to $3,900.

Neerman Transport is currently running a crowdfunding campaign to raise awareness and funding to proceed to production.
